Transaction 3eb3a802389b8b0736ae097acdd7f1ec02b965d1316d61fb12d35126d124f809
1 Input
1 Output
-
3eb3a802389b8b0736ae097acdd7f1ec02b965d1316d61fb12d35126d124f809:0
- value
- 27119330
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6456f32d78bf8e1af18518c05423c66333da7e4
- address
- bc1q6ezk7vkh30uwrtcc2xxq2s3uvcenmflyjwymnh